Roby1 would still need lots of fixes but as this was my first Figure try there are lots of things that I was starting wrong. If I would like to fix them I should restart Roby1 from the beginning. I learned lots of things during this construction work and think that I will soon restart a new project but it will surely not be a Roby1 like as it simply will be different shapes. I used the primitive plug-in and D-Former in DazStudio to create the shape (A Spear example can be created if you follow the tutorial I have posted here at Renderosity), transformed it by exporting it in OBJ file format, imported it in Poser5 where I created the Bones and imported it again in DazStudio where I added the colours and reflections.
